WebHow Many Times Can A Pilot Fly? The majority of long haul pilots will fly only once per day. However, short haul pilots or recreational pilots can take off up to 8 times a day. In comparison, helicopter pilots can take off up to 20 times a day. As aviation is typically a 24/7 job, there are no set rules as to how many times a pilot can fly per day.
